Hospital Bed Specifications and Features
When renting a hospital bed, it’s essential to consider the following specifications and features:
* Bed size: Full-size (36″ x 80″) or Bariatric (42″ x 84″)
* Bed material: Metal, wood, or other durable materials
* Bed type: Manual or electric
* Adjustable features: Head and foot sections, massage settings, or other customizable options
* Weight capacity: 300 pounds or more
* Certifications: UL, FDA, or other relevant certifications

The Importance of Receiving Proper Training and Guidelines for Using a Rented Hospital Bed
Using a rented hospital bed near me requires proper training and guidelines to ensure safe and effective use. Patients and caregivers should receive detailed instructions on the following:
- Operation and adjustment: Learn how to adjust the bed’s height, angle, and other settings to accommodate the patient’s comfort and safety needs.
- Safety precautions: Understand the risks associated with the patient’s condition, such as fall risks or skin pressure ulcers, and learn how to mitigate these risks using the rented hospital bed.
- Care and maintenance: Receive guidance on how to clean, disinfect, and maintain the rented hospital bed to prevent the spread of infections and ensure a safe environment.
- Emergency procedures: Understand what to do in case of an emergency or a medical crisis related to the use of the rented hospital bed.
Proper training and guidelines provide a smooth transition for patients and caregivers, minimizing the risk of accidents or complications.
